What to Consider Before You Buy Residential Proxies

Not every service will fit your needs. So, don’t jump on the first proxy deal that pops up. Here’s how to spot the right one before you buy residential proxies.
Your Needs
Know what you actually need the proxies for. Is it for scraping, managing multiple accounts, or monitoring SEO in different regions? For example, if you need consistent access, sticky sessions are a must. If you’re running multiple accounts, automatic rotation might be better.
Evaluate the Provider
Not all proxy providers are equal. Check the IP quality and pool size. Big pools of high-quality IPs reduce blocks and CAPTCHA. Even better, always check the reviews. They can save you a lot of headaches later.
Check for Key Features
Location targeting, session control, protocol support, and API access are some of the most important features. Look if the providers have these services.
Pricing
Cheap doesn’t always mean good. But expensive doesn’t always mean better either. Compare what’s included in each plan. Unlimited bandwidth, flexible pay-as-you-go options, or never-expiring traffic can make it a better deal than another.
